Views: 12 Author: Site Editor Publish Time: 2026-06-14 Origin: Site
Outdoor events present unique challenges that go far beyond simply providing a stage. Wind, rain, lighting loads, speaker systems, LED screens, and site conditions all influence the design of a reliable roof structure.
For this reason, many event organizers, production companies, and rental businesses choose custom outdoor stage roof systems rather than relying on standard solutions.
This article explores the design considerations, applications, and advantages of custom outdoor stage roof systems.
Every event has different requirements.
Factors such as:
Stage dimensions
Roof span
Height requirements
Hanging loads
LED screens
Speaker systems
Local weather conditions
Transportation limitations
Site restrictions
can significantly affect the final design.
Standard products are suitable for common applications, but custom structures allow the system to be optimized for the specific project.
A complete outdoor stage roof system usually consists of several structural elements:
Used to support:
Lighting fixtures
Speakers
LED screens
Decorative elements
Curtains and banners
Providing performance space for:
Concerts
Corporate events
Festivals
Religious gatherings
Responsible for transferring loads safely to the ground.
Allowing the roof structure to be raised and lowered safely.
Helping resist wind loads and improve overall stability.
Providing convenient access and improving safety.
The overall dimensions determine the type and size of the truss system required.
Large-span structures require different engineering solutions compared with small mobile stages.
Lighting fixtures, speakers, LED screens, and decorations contribute additional loads to the structure.
Proper load calculations are essential for:
Safety;
Stability;
Long-term reliability.
Outdoor structures are affected by environmental conditions.
Designers should consider:
Wind loads;
Rainwater accumulation;
Site exposure;
Local regulations.
For larger structures, additional ballast systems or anchoring methods may be necessary.
Modular systems offer advantages such as:
Repeated use;
Easy transportation;
Faster installation;
Reduced labor costs.
These factors are especially important for touring productions and rental companies.
Custom outdoor stage roof systems are widely used for:
Supporting lighting, sound systems, and large LED screens.
Providing temporary structures for product launches and ceremonies.
Creating weather-protected spaces for churches and worship events.
Supporting temporary roofing systems and VIP areas.
Offering elegant and functional structures for outdoor celebrations.
Including:
National celebrations;
Political campaigns;
Community events;
Cultural festivals.
Custom systems can be designed to suit:
Different stage sizes;
Special site conditions;
Existing equipment;
Transportation requirements.
Modular aluminum and steel structures are designed for repeated assembly and dismantling, making them suitable for rental companies and touring productions.
Proper structural design helps reduce:
Installation time;
Transportation costs;
Labor requirements.
Additional components such as:
Stairs;
Ramps;
Side wings;
Speaker towers;
LED supports;
can easily be added in the future.
Although custom systems may require more engineering work initially, they often provide better long-term performance and adaptability.
Standard products are ideal for common applications.
However, custom designs become particularly valuable when:
Existing truss systems must be reused;
Unusual dimensions are required;
Special loading conditions exist;
Transportation limitations must be considered;
Unique architectural or visual requirements are involved.
Modern outdoor stage structures are increasingly adopting lightweight structural design principles.
Instead of relying on a single material, engineers optimize:
Strength;
Stiffness;
Weight;
Manufacturing efficiency;
Transportation efficiency.
This approach enables aluminum and steel components to work together to achieve better structural performance.
For more information, see:
https://www.dragontruss.com/How-much-weight-can-a-lighting-truss-hold-id49094947.html
A custom outdoor stage roof system is more than just a temporary structure.
It is a combination of engineering, safety, efficiency, and flexibility.
By selecting the appropriate structural components and optimizing the design according to the project requirements, event organizers and production companies can create reliable systems that serve a wide variety of applications for many years.
Dragon Stage specializes in modular stage systems, lighting trusses, scaffolding, and custom event structures. Through years of engineering practice and project experience, we continuously explore practical solutions that balance safety, efficiency, and structural performance.
For more technical resources and engineering articles, visit:
Dragon Stage Official Website
DragonTruss China Site
FOSHAN DRAGON STAGE
No.7,Xiaxi Industrial Area,Heshun,Nanhai District,Foshan,528241,Guangdong,China.
+86 136 3132 8997
